Cool it

Article Abstract:

A short description on relatively affordable shore-powered air conditioners that are either air-cooled or water-cooled and DC air conditioning are presented. Cooling capacity can be expressed in terms of kilowatts, but the BTU/hour remains the most common unit in the air-conditioning industry, especially in U.S. equipment, and helps to distinguish electrical power input.

Fit for all waters

Article Abstract:

The boats with variable draft can have the best deep-water performance and thin-water convenience. Many successful cruising centerboard designs are shoal-draft versions of deeper-keeled cruiser/racers.
